介绍了三菱plc传输指令mov的实例。在三菱plc中,mov指令将源操作数的数据传输到目标元件。
三菱plcmov指令详解?
在汇编语言中,mov指令不仅是数据传输指令,也是最基本的编程指令,用于将数据从源地址传输到目标地址。它的特点是不破坏源地址单元的内容。
mov指令什么意思?
让我们看一下mov指令的系统说明
也就是说,16位形式的数据被移动到指定的地址
它可以有以下形式:常数k1表示十进制1,或h1或k-1
d地址对应于d地址
knm形式,16位数据n<4或n=4,m是位元素,你可以试试x,y,l
mov是一条传输指令;例如[movk5d0];它将5的值存储在d0中;例如[movk5k1y0];它将5的数字转换成二进制,即0101;0是低电位,1是高电位;它反映在组1(k1)中,即四个输出端口,从y0开始,即y3?y2?y1?y0;0?1??0??1、也就是说,y1和y3通电。1批示是一种古老的公文,是上级的批示,下级的请愿。另一种解释是告诉计算机执行特定操作的代码。如:数据传输指令、算术运算指令、位运算指令、程序流控制指令、字符串运算指令、处理器控制指令等。2计算机程序发送给计算机处理器的命令是“指令”。最低级别的指令是由0和1组成的字符串,表示要运行实体作业操作(如“add”)。根据指令类型,一个特定的存储区域称为“寄存器”,其中包含可用于调用指令的数据或数据存储位置。
三菱plc中的mov指令是什么意思?
blkmov是块移动字(bmw)指令。字数(n)从输入地址(in)传输到输出地址(out),可以理解为6条movw指令。从mw0、2、4、6、8、10到vw1110,分别是2、4、6、8、10
在汇编语言中,mov指令是一条数据传输指令,也是最基本的编程指令,用于将数据从源地址传输到目标地址(寄存器之间的数据传输基本相同)。它的特点是不破坏源地址单元的内容。例如:movax,2000h;将16位数据2000h传输到ax寄存器moval,20h;将8位数据20h传输到al寄存器movax,bx;将bx寄存器的16位数据传输到ax寄存器moval,[2000h];将2000h单元的内容传输到al寄存器(1)数据不能在两个存储单元之间直接传输,即,mov指令只允许内存中有一个操作数。mov[si],[2000h];这是错误的。(2)mov指令是中性的,即数字不能直接传输到段寄存器(cs、ds、ss、es)和ip;段寄存器不能直接传输。movip,2000小时;这是一个错误。(3)cs和ip不能用作目标操作数。movcs,ax;这是一个错误。(4)mov指令是中性的,即数字不能是目标操作数。mov2000h,[si];这是错误的
mov是三菱plc中的传输指令。它的功能是将源数据传输到指定的目标,例如ldx0movk100d10。当x0打开时,k100被传输到d10并自动转换成二进制数。movp指令是mov指令的脉冲执行方式。指令在执行条件的上升沿执行
mov指令有两个操作数。例如,易于理解的movab将a传输到b。a可以是内存地址(直接或间接)或常量;b必须是内存地址
原文标题:西门子mov指令的用法 三菱plcmov指令详解?,如若转载,请注明出处:https://www.saibowen.com/tougao/21226.html
免责声明:此资讯系转载自合作媒体或互联网其它网站,「赛伯温」登载此文出于传递更多信息之目的,并不意味着赞同其观点或证实其描述,文章内容仅供参考。